Jean‐Bernard Durand is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Oncology and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jean‐Bernard Durand has authored 129 papers receiving a total of 6.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 89 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, 29 papers in Oncology and 20 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Jean‐Bernard Durand’s work include Chemotherapy-induced cardiotoxicity and mitigation (45 papers), Cancer Treatment and Pharmacology (13 papers) and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(13 papers). Jean‐Bernard Durand is often cited by papers focused on Chemotherapy-induced cardiotoxicity and mitigation (45 papers), Cancer Treatment and Pharmacology (13 papers) and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(13 papers). Jean‐Bernard Durand collaborates with scholars based in United States, Italy and Canada. Jean‐Bernard Durand's co-authors include Daniel J. Lenihan, Guillermo Torre‐Amione, Douglas L. Mann, Roger D. Bies, Samir Kapadia, Michael S. Ewer, James B. Young, Joseph Lee, Vicente Valero and Cezar Iliescu and has published in prestigious journals such as Circulation, Journal of Clinical Investigation and Nature Medicine.
